BUG: THREED.VBX: Command/Group Push Buttons Show Invalid File (84553)
The information in this article applies to:
- Microsoft Visual Basic Standard Edition for Windows 2.0
- Microsoft Visual Basic Standard Edition for Windows 3.0
- Microsoft Visual Basic Professional Edition for Windows 2.0
- Microsoft Visual Basic Professional Edition for Windows 3.0
- Microsoft Professional Toolkit for Microsoft Visual Basic programming system for Windows
This article was previously published under Q84553 SYMPTOMS
The Picture property for 3-D Command Button and 3-D Group Push Button
custom controls can load certain picture formats. However, the 3-D
Command Button Load Picture dialog box incorrectly shows *.WMF in the
File Name box. This mistakenly indicates that .WMF (Windows metafile)
files can be used for pictures. Also, the 3-D Group Push Button Load
Picture dialog box for the PictureUp, PictureDn, and PictureDisabled
properties incorrectly lists *.WMF and *.ICO in the File Name box.
This mistakenly indicates that .WMF and .ICO files can be used for
pictures.
RESOLUTION
The 3-D Command Button control Picture property can only use .BMP
(bitmap) and .ICO (icon) files. If you attempt to load a .WMF file,
the following error message will be displayed:
Only picture formats ".BMP" & ".ICO" supported
The 3-D Group Push Button control PictureUp, PictureDn, and
PictureDisabled properties can only use .BMP files. If you attempt to
load a .ICO or .WMF file, the following error message will be
displayed:
Only picture format ".BMP" supported
STATUS
Microsoft has confirmed this to be a bug in the Microsoft products listed
at the beginning of this article. We are researching this problem and will
post new information here in the Microsoft Knowledge Base as it becomes
available.
